dc.description.abstract | The morphological and optical properties of various silicon nanowire structures were
investigated. Photoluminescence was produced by all of the nanostructures and was
attributed to a variety of different mechanisms. Optical limiting capabilities were also demonstrated by the sihcon nanostructures in isopropanol dispersions. The observed optical limiting has a strong contribution from non-linear scattering. It is likely that the non-linear scattering arises due to plasmas, which are formed by laser induced breakdown of the nanostructure's silicon oxide outer shells. | |
